分組密碼演算法
⑴ rsa演算法是分組密碼嗎
不是,rsa主要用來加密一些短的比特流,直接用比特的明文編碼數字的指數來加密解密
⑵ 已知採用DES分組密碼演算法加密,
子密鑰不可能為7位,密鑰不正確,密鑰只能是8位或者是8的倍數。
⑶ 國密演算法,分組加密演算法,SM4的SM是什麼是縮寫或者說全稱是什麼呢 信息安全
商用密碼的縮寫
這種縮寫方法常見於各種標准及規范的發布。如:GB是國標的縮寫,SB是商用標準的縮寫。
⑷ 請問目前國際標準的分組對稱加密演算法是哪個DES還是AES
Rijndael是一個密鑰迭代分組密碼,包含了輪變換對狀態的重復作用。輪數Nr 的美國國家標准局倡導的AES即將作為新標准取代DES。 不對稱加密演算法 不對稱加密
⑸ 即使分組加密演算法是安全的,為什麼說採用ecb方式加密依然存在不安全性
加密演算法在傳輸過程中就會有數據報文輸出,輸入,這個過程中被嗅探工具探知以後,在大數據伺服器上進行解密演算法, 算出後,就可進行攔截,偽造,等手法,讓你不知不覺中招,
所以說沒有那種加密演算法是完全安全的,只有不停的更新演算法,才能保證不被破解。這是一個長期的工作, 只有一些國際企業才有這種實力,長期進行加密演算法更新,ps(國際常用的加密演算法也就那麼幾種,自己網路搜搜)
⑹ 為什麼某些分組密碼的操作模式僅使用加密演算法而其他的模式既使用加密演算法又使用解密演算法
應該是為了效率問題,有些分組密碼已然足夠安全,再用解密演算法的話,只會降低效率
⑺ 簡述序列密碼演算法和分組密碼演算法的不同
廣度優先遍歷從某個頂點v出發,首先訪問這個結點,並將其標記為已訪問過;
然後順序訪問結點v的所有未被訪問的鄰接點{vi,..,vj},並將其標記為已訪問過;
然後將{vi,...,vj}中的每一個節點重復節點v的訪問方法,直到所有結點都被訪問完為止。
具體代碼實現時:
我們可以使用一個輔助隊列q,首先將頂點v入隊,將其標記為已訪問,然後循環檢測隊列是否為空;
如果隊列不為空,則取出隊列第一個元素,並將與該元素相關聯的所有未被訪問的節點入隊,將這些節點標記為已訪問;
如果隊列為空,則說明已經按照廣度優先遍歷了所有的節點。